Time and Timelessness


The interplay between temporal transience and eternal timelessness offers a profound perspective within the Oneness Movement (OM). To navigate the complexities of time while embracing the eternal nature of Oneness, it’s essential to explore how these concepts coexist and influence our experience of reality.

1. Temporal Transience: The Experience of Time

Temporal transience refers to the linear experience of time we perceive in the physical realm. As humans, our vessels (bodies) exist in this framework, governed by the laws of cause and effect, growth, decay, and the inevitable passage of time. We observe these processes as:

  • Birth, growth, and death: Our bodies are subject to the biological cycle of life. We perceive these changes as time moving forward.

  • Cause and effect: Events seem to unfold in sequence—actions in the present leading to outcomes in the future, further reinforcing the linear structure of time.

  • Memories and future expectations: We divide our experiences into moments, which become memories of the past, with expectations of what’s to come, creating the illusion of a timeline where we move through life.

Within this framework, our vessels are rooted in a physical existence bound by time. However, this is only one level of experience.

2. The Eternal and Timeless Oneness

From the perspective of Oneness, time is not linear. Instead, time is a dimension of consciousness. In this state, past, present, and future collapse into a singular eternal Now:

  • Oneness is infinite and eternal: It exists outside the limitations of time and space. It has no beginning or end, and all that exists is interconnected in a timeless reality.

  • All moments coexist: From the lens of Oneness, the linear divisions of time dissolve, and everything exists in harmony at once—there is no "before" or "after."

This eternal state of Oneness transcends the temporal experience of our vessels and provides a deeper understanding of the true nature of reality.

3. Reconciling Time with Timelessness

The difficulty in reconciling temporal transience with timeless Oneness lies in our vessel’s experience of time as real. Yet, when we glimpse spiritual clarity, we recognize time as an illusion. To reconcile these two realities:

  • Time as an illusion of the vessel: Our perception of time arises from the vessel’s interaction with the physical world. The essence, however, exists beyond time, recognizing it as a construct rather than an absolute reality. Think of time as a river—the vessel experiences it as being carried along, but from the perspective of Oneness, the entire course of the river is visible at once.

  • The present as the point of eternity: The present moment is the meeting point between the vessel and essence. In moments of spiritual alignment, the present feels eternal, and the boundaries of past and future dissolve, revealing the eternal Now.

4. Time as a Tool for Experience

In the OM framework, time is a tool that allows the essence to experience and evolve through the physical world:

  • Time enables growth and learning: Without time, there would be no sequence of events, no journey to experience or learn from. Time provides the canvas on which life’s experiences unfold, offering the essence opportunities for growth.

  • Analogy: Time is like a book, with each page representing a moment in the vessel’s journey. While the vessel reads one page at a time, the essence holds the entire book—able to see the full story from beginning to end.

5. Gnosis of Timelessness

The goal within OM is to recognize both temporal transience and timelessness:

  • The essence is eternal: It is unaffected by the passage of time.

  • The vessel’s experience of time is an illusion, part of its journey but not the ultimate reality.

Through meditation or spiritual practice, individuals can briefly align with the eternal state, transcending time. These moments provide profound peace, where concerns of the future and regrets of the past dissolve, leaving only the presence of Oneness.

6. Integrating Timelessness into Daily Life

Living with awareness of both time and timelessness is a key practice within OM:

  • Live with both perspectives: Acknowledge the vessel’s experience of time but maintain the awareness that the essence is not bound by it. When stress arises from temporal concerns, return to the awareness of the timeless nature of your essence.

  • Practice presence: Mindfulness, meditation, and contemplation allow you to experience the eternal Now more frequently. By focusing on the present, you tap into the truth of timeless Oneness, even within the constraints of time.

7. Conclusion: Time and Eternity in OM

In the Oneness Movement, temporal transience and timeless Oneness coexist harmoniously:

  • The vessel operates within time, experiencing growth and learning through life’s journey.

  • The essence exists beyond time, in the eternal present, where all things are interconnected and whole.

By recognizing and integrating both aspects, we navigate life with greater peace, knowing that while the vessel moves through time, the essence remains rooted in the timelessness of Oneness. This balance allows us to live freely and trust in the eternal nature of reality.
